לוג'יקלנס: גרף קוד סמנטי לחקירת מערכות תוכנה מורכבות
מחקר

לוג'יקלנס: גרף קוד סמנטי לחקירת מערכות תוכנה מורכבות

כלי חדשני מבוסס LLM עוזר למפתחים להבין לוגיקת דומיין והתנהגויות ריצה במאגרי קוד מפוזרים

2 דקות קריאה

תקציר מנהלים

נקודות עיקריות

  • LogicLens בונה גרף סמנטי המשלב ניתוח AST ו-LLM להבנת מבנה ולוגיקה

  • אינטראקציה בשפה טבעית לשליפת תת-גרפים ותשובות לשאלות טכניות

  • יכולות מתפתחות: ניתוח השפעה ודיבאגינג מבוסס תסמינים

  • מערכת מוערכת על תרחישים אמיתיים רב-מאגריים

לוג'יקלנס: גרף קוד סמנטי לחקירת מערכות תוכנה מורכבות

  • LogicLens בונה גרף סמנטי המשלב ניתוח AST ו-LLM להבנת מבנה ולוגיקה
  • אינטראקציה בשפה טבעית לשליפת תת-גרפים ותשובות לשאלות טכניות
  • יכולות מתפתחות: ניתוח השפעה ודיבאגינג מבוסס תסמינים
  • מערכת מוערכת על תרחישים אמיתיים רב-מאגריים
הבנת מערכות תוכנה גדולות מציבה אתגר עצום למפתחים, במיוחד כשהקוד מפוזר על פני מאגרים מרובים ומיקרו-שירותים. LogicLens, סוכן שיחה תגובתי חדשני, משנה את חוקי המשחק בכך שהוא מאפשר חקירה סמנטית עמוקה דרך גרף רב-מאגרי. הגרף הזה לוכד לא רק מבנה קוד – כמו קבצים, מחלקות ופונקציות – אלא גם מושגי דומיין, פעולות ולוגיקות זרימה. לפי החוקרים, הכלי הזה הופך מידע מפוזר לנגיש באמצעות שאילתות שפה טבעית, ומבטיח הבנה מהירה יותר של מערכות מורכבות. בשלב מקדים, LogicLens בונה את הגרף המשולב באמצעות ניתוח סינטקטי של קוד – כולל פרסינג AST וסריקת מאגרים – בשילוב העשרה סמנטית בעזרת מודלי שפה גדולים (LLM). התוצאה היא גרף עשיר שמתאר אלמנטים מבניים לצד מושגים פונקציונליים כמו ישויות דומיין, פעולות וזרימות עבודה. החוקרים מדגישים כי הגישה הזו מאפשרת למפתחים להתמקד בהיגיון העסקי ובדינמיקות ריצה, במקום להתעסק רק בקוד גולמי. זהו צעד משמעותי לקראת אוטומציה חכמה בפיתוח תוכנה. לאחר בניית הגרף, LogicLens מאפשר אינטראקציה דרך שיחה טבעית: המפתח שואל שאלות טכניות או פונקציונליות, והכלי שולף תת-גרפים רלוונטיים ומספק תשובות מדויקות. המחקר מציג את הארכיטקטורה המלאה ומדגים התנהגויות מתפתחות כמו ניתוח השפעה (impact analysis) ודיבאגינג מבוסס תסמינים. הערכה על תרחישים אמיתיים מוכיחה יעילות גבוהה במערכות רב-מאגריות. לישראל, שבה חברות הייטק מתמודדות עם מערכות מורכבות כמו אלה של צ'ק פוינט או וויקס, LogicLens מציע יתרון תחרותי. הכלי מפחית זמן חקירה, מאיץ פיתוח ומשפר איכות קוד. בהשוואה לכלים מסורתיים כמו IDEים רגילים, הגישה הסמנטית מבוססת LLM מביאה הבנה הוליסטית, שמתאימה לעידן המיקרו-שירותים. עבור מנהלי פיתוח והייטקיסטים, LogicLens פותח אפשרויות חדשות: זיהוי תלויות נסתרות, אופטימיזציה של זרימות ושילוב AI בפיתוח יומיומי. כדאי לבדוק את הפרויקט ב-arXiv ולשקול אימוץ דומה. מה אם הכלי הזה יחסוך לכם שבועות של דיבאגינג?

שאלות ותשובות

שאלות נפוצות

אהבתם את הכתבה?

הירשמו לניוזלטר שלנו וקבלו עדכונים חמים מעולם ה-AI ישירות למייל

המידע שתמסור ישמש ליצירת קשר ומתן שירותים. למידע נוסף ראה מדיניות פרטיות ותנאי שימוש

עוד כתבות שיעניינו אותך

לכל הכתבות
PatientVLM פוגש DocVLM: דיאלוג AI לאבחון רפואי יעיל
מחקר
2 דקות

PatientVLM פוגש DocVLM: דיאלוג AI לאבחון רפואי יעיל

בעידן שבו אבחון רפואי באמצעות AI מתבסס בעיקר על ניתוח תמונות, חסרה עדיין התייחסות לתסמינים שמספקים המטופלים. חוקרים מציגים מסגרת PCDF שמדמה דיאלוג בין DocVLM ל-PatientVLM ומשפרת דיוק. קראו עכשיו על הפריצה הזו!

DocVLMPatientVLMPCDF
קרא עוד
Medical SAM3: מודל בסיסי חדש לסגמנטציה מבוססת פרומפטים בהדמיה רפואית
מחקר
2 דקות

Medical SAM3: מודל בסיסי חדש לסגמנטציה מבוססת פרומפטים בהדמיה רפואית

בעולם הרפואה הדיגיטלית, Medical SAM3 פותר אתגרי סגמנטציה בהדמיה רפואית עם כוונון מלא על 33 מערכי נתונים. שיפורים משמעותיים במקרים מורכבים. קראו עכשיו על המודל שמשנה את כללי המשחק.

Medical SAM3SAM3AIM-Research-Lab
קרא עוד